The Aspaeris Pivot Shorts are actually two shorts in one.

According to the company, the outer short is a high performance compression short designed to support your muscles while the inner short features Dual Sensory Compression Bands™. These cross-knit bands guide your muscles into the proper position, thereby improving your pivot performance which helps prevent ACL and hip injuries.
